Gentle Exfoliation: The First Step to Maintain Your Tan
Contrary to popular belief, exfoliating tanned facial skin is actually a good habit. Exfoliation removes dead cells, promotes cell turnover, and enhances radiance without compromising your tan.

Cleansing and Hydration: The Foundation of Radiant Skin
Gentle cleansing and consistent hydration are the key secrets to preserving a facial tan.
Cleansing removes impurities and buildup, while hydration prevents dryness and flaking, keeping the skin elastic and luminous.

Hydration and Nutrition: Beauty Starts from Within
Skincare isn’t only about topical products—it’s also about your lifestyle.
-
Drink plenty of water daily to stay hydrated from the inside out.
-
Add foods rich in beta-carotene and antioxidants (carrots, apricots, bell peppers, spinach) to your diet, which stimulate melanin and revive your tan.
